import type { AudioFileInput, AudioProperties, ExtendedTag, FileType, TagInput } from "../types.js";
/**
 * Reads all metadata tags from an audio file.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@returns Parsed tag fields including extended metadata from the audio file
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 * @throws {InvalidFormatError} If the file is corrupted or in an unsupported format
 */
export declare function readTags(file: AudioFileInput): Promise<ExtendedTag>;
/**
 * Applies metadata tag changes to an audio file and returns the modified content as a buffer.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@param tags - Partial tag fields to merge with existing metadata
 * @returns Modified audio file contents with updated tags
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 * @throws {InvalidFormatError} If the file is corrupted or in an unsupported format
 * @throws {FileOperationError} If saving the modified metadata fails
 */
export declare function applyTags(file: AudioFileInput, tags: Partial<TagInput>): Promise<Uint8Array>;
/**
 * Writes metadata tag changes directly to an audio file on disk.
 *
 * @param file - File path string; the file is updated in place
 * @param tags - Partial tag fields to merge with existing metadata
 * @returns Resolves when the file has been written successfully
 * @throws {FileOperationError} If a non-string input is provided, saving fails, or the file write fails
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 * @throws {InvalidFormatError} If the file is corrupted or in an unsupported format
 * @throws {EnvironmentError} If the runtime does not support filesystem write access
 */
export declare function applyTagsToFile(file: string, tags: Partial<TagInput>): Promise<void>;
/**
 * Reads audio properties (duration, bitrate, sample rate, channels) from an audio file.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@returns Audio codec properties for the file
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 * @throws {InvalidFormatError} If the file is corrupted or in an unsupported format
 * @throws {MetadataError} If the file does not contain valid audio property data
 */
export declare function readProperties(file: AudioFileInput): Promise<AudioProperties>;
/**
 * Checks whether the given input is a valid, readable audio file.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@returns `true` if the file is valid and recognized by TagLib; `false` otherwise
 */
export declare function isValidAudioFile(file: AudioFileInput): Promise<boolean>;
/**
 * Detects the audio format of a file.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@returns The detected `FileType`, or `undefined` if the format cannot be determined
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 */
export declare function readFormat(file: AudioFileInput): Promise<FileType | undefined>;
/**
 * Removes all metadata tags and pictures from an audio file and returns the stripped content.
 *
 * @param file - File path, Uint8Array, ArrayBuffer, or File object
 * @returns Modified audio file contents with all tags and pictures cleared
 * @throws {TagLibInitializationError} If the Wasm module fails to initialize
 * @throws {InvalidFormatError} If the file is corrupted or in an unsupported format
 * @throws {FileOperationError} If saving the modified metadata fails
 */
export declare function clearTags(file: AudioFileInput): Promise<Uint8Array>;
